> I had initially planned to add this, but I noticed that it is not
> invoked by dw_pcie_ep_deinit() within
> dr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-designware-ep.c
> Since cdns_pcie_ep_disable() is similar to dw_pcie_ep_deinit(), I
> decided to drop it. Current callers of pci_epc_deinit_notify() are:
> dr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-qcom-ep.c
> dr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-tegra194.c
> while there are many more users of dw_pcie_ep_deinit() that don't invoke
> pci_epc_deinit_notify().
> 
> While I don't intend to justify dropping pci_epc_deinit_notify() in the
> cleanup path, I wanted to check if this should be added to
> dw_pcie_ep_deinit() as well. Or is it the case that dw_pcie_ep_deinit()
> is different from cdns_pcie_ep_disable()? Please let me know.
> 

Reason why it was not added to dw_pcie_ep_deinit() because, deinit_notify() is
supposed to be called while performing the resource cleanup with active refclk.

Some plaforms (Tegra, Qcom) depend on refclk from host. So if deinit_notify() is
called when there is no refclk, it will crash the endpoint SoC. But since
cadence endpoint platforms seem to generate their own refclk, you can call
deinit_notify() during deinit phase.
